How do I teach enlargement and scale factors to Grade 6 students?

At Grade 6, enlargement becomes formally tied to similarity and proportional reasoning, so the teaching emphasis should be on the ratio relationship rather than just the procedure. A useful framing: the scale factor is the ratio of any side in the image to the corresponding side in the original. Have students verify this holds for every pair of corresponding sides in a given enlargement — that verification builds the understanding that similarity is a global property of the figure, not just a feature of one measurement.

What mistakes do sixth graders commonly make with enlargement?

The most persistent error is confusing additive and multiplicative scaling: a student sees that a side grew from 4 to 6 and concludes the scale factor is 2 (because 4 + 2 = 6) rather than 1.5 (because 4 × 1.5 = 6). This additive thinking is a known sticking point in the transition to proportional reasoning. A second common mistake on coordinate-grid problems is applying the scale factor to the coordinates directly without accounting for a center of enlargement that isn't at the origin, which shifts the image to the wrong position.

How does enlargement align with Grade 6 math standards?

Common Core places proportional relationships at the center of Grade 6 mathematics, and enlargement is one of the clearest geometric expressions of that idea. Understanding that a scale factor of 3/2 means every length in the image is 3/2 times the corresponding length in the original is the same proportional reasoning students apply to unit rates and ratio tables. This work then feeds directly into Grade 7's formal treatment of similar figures, where students prove similarity using angle congruence and proportional sides rather than just observing it.
